The Epigenetic Revolution in Longevity Care
The landscape of anti-aging medicine is undergoing a seismic shift, moving away from broad-spectrum wellness toward hyper-personalized biological interventions. At the forefront of this transformation is the burgeoning sector of longevity clinics specializing in methylation therapy. By analyzing DNA methylation patterns, these clinics aim to reset the epigenetic clock, effectively reversing biological age independent of chronological time. This precision approach is not merely a niche trend; it is becoming a cornerstone of modern preventive healthcare, driven by advancements in genomic sequencing and bioinformatics.

Expert Insights and Clinical Validation
Leading figures in the field emphasize the importance of actionable data. Dr. Elena Ross, a prominent epigeneticist, notes, “The key is not just measuring methylation, but correlating it with metabolic health and inflammation. Personalized therapy involves adjusting micronutrients like folate and betaine based on individual genetic variants, such as MTHFR polymorphisms. This targeted approach ensures that patients receive only what their bodies can effectively utilize, maximizing efficacy while minimizing side effects.” This consensus among experts highlights a move toward evidence-based precision, distinguishing modern clinics from older, less rigorous wellness centers.

FAQ
Q: How does methylation therapy differ from standard supplementation?
A: It uses genetic and epigenetic data to tailor nutrient dosages to an individual’s specific metabolic needs, rather than using a one-size-fits-all approach.
